Abstract

Un método para expulsar un fluido de una superficie. Los pasos del método son i.) hacer vibrar una superficie de una tobera en una dirección prácticamente perpendicular a la superficie y ii.) proporcionar una amplitud de la vibración que sea igual a o mayor que aproximadamente 120 micrones.
